昨日javaを扱ったのですが、
スタックトレースの表している事がよく分かりません。
試しに
Main.java public class Main { public static void main(String[] args){ int a = new java.util.Scanner(System.in).nextInt(); System.out.println(a); } }
というコードを打ってみたのですが
Exception in thread "main" java.util.NoSuchElementException
at java.util.Scanner.throwFor(Scanner.java:907)
at java.util.Scanner.next(Scanner.java:1530)
at java.util.Scanner.nextInt(Scanner.java:2160)
at java.util.Scanner.nextInt(Scanner.java:2119)
at Main.main(Main.java:3)
という赤文字が現れます。
一行目で何かの要素に例外が生じたのは分かりましたが残りの意味が分かりません
どういう意味なのでしょうか
回答2件
あなたの回答
tips
プレビュー
下記のような回答は推奨されていません。
このような回答には修正を依頼しましょう。
2016/08/10 03:23
2016/08/10 03:27
2016/08/10 03:52
2016/08/10 04:00
2016/08/10 04:48
2016/08/10 04:55
2016/08/10 06:15
2016/08/10 06:23
2016/08/10 06:41
2016/08/10 06:45
2016/08/10 06:48
2016/08/10 06:52
2016/08/10 06:58
2016/08/10 07:02
2016/08/10 07:35